APC congratulates Edo Governor Okpebholo on Appeal Court victory, urges PDP to accept judgment

Peculiar Adirika by Peculiar Adirika
May 30, 2025
in Politics
0
Edo governorship appeal upheld

The All Progressives Congress (APC) has congratulated Edo State Governor Monday Okpebholo and his Deputy Denis Idahosa on their Court of Appeal victory, which upheld their win in the September 21, 2024, governorship election

The All Progressives Congress (APC) has extended its congratulations to the Governor of Edo State, Monday Okpebholo, and his Deputy, Denis Idahosa, following their recent victory at the Court of Appeal.

This affirmation solidifies their win in the Edo State governorship election held on September 21, 2024.

The party’s National Publicity Secretary, Felix Morka, conveyed the congratulatory message in a statement, attributing the appellate court’s judgment to the judiciary’s independence and professionalism.

“Our great Party applauds the judiciary for its display of independence and professionalism in its decision, again, affirming the will of the good people of Edo State,” Morka stated.

He expressed confidence that this legal triumph would further empower Governor Okpebholo, whose “transformational leadership is resonating across the state, to double down on delivering the dividends of democracy to the Edo people.”

The APC also issued a call for reconciliation and unity, urging the People’s Democratic Party (PDP) candidate, Asue Ighodalo, to accept the judgment.

“We urge the People Democratic Party’s candidate, Asue Ighodalo, to sheath his sword, and join the Governor in his unyielding efforts to bring meaningful development to the state, for the good of all,” Morka implored.

The congratulatory message comes after the Court of Appeal, Abuja Division, on Thursday, May 29, 2025, unanimously upheld Okpebholo’s election as the legitimate winner of the Edo State governorship poll.

The appellate court’s declaration was delivered by Justice Mohammed Danjuma in the appeal brought before the court by the Peoples Democratic Party and its governorship candidate, Asue Ighodalo.

The three-member panel, in its unanimous decision, dismissed Ighodalo’s appeal, deeming it “devoid of merit.”

Justice Danjuma explicitly stated that the appellants failed to prove any miscarriage of justice or provide credible witnesses and documentation to support their allegations, particularly those concerning over-voting.

“The foundation of the appellants’ case having collapsed, the appeal lacked merit and is hereby dismissed,” the court ruled, sealing Okpebholo’s victory at the appellate level.

However, despite the appellate court’s pronouncement, Asue Ighodalo has expressed his dissatisfaction with the judgment and has vowed to challenge the verdict at the Supreme Court, signaling that the legal battle for the Edo governorship seat is not yet over.
